BRB inks new global TV deals for Zoobabu

Spanish media house BRB Internacional has secured new international broadcasting deals for its 3D-animated series Zoobabu.
Scooping up the series are Disney in Japan, Canal+ in France, RAI in Italy, Pixel in Ukraine, Discovery Kids in Latinamerica, Minika in Turkey and Al Jazeera in the Arab countries. In addition, France’s Orange has acquired the series for different territories and Spain’s Canal Clan-TVE will launch Zoobabu in open broadcast-format next month.
The 104 x two-minute series, co-produced Screen 21, Televisió de Catalunya and Image In, features more than 100, 3D stereoscopic animated riddles in a guessing game-type format. Kids can use clues to find out what animals are hidden in a playful box.
Canal Panda (Spain) currently airs the series which has recently been acquired by Minimini (Poland), RTV (Slovenija), Hop! Channel (Israel), Disney (Australia and New Zealand), Canal 9 (Costa Rica), and Radio Canada and Knowledge (Canada).
